phospholipase
noun phos·pho·li·pase \-ˈlī-ˌpās, -ˌpāz\
Medical Definition of PHOSPHOLIPASE
: any of several enzymes that hydrolyze lecithins or phosphatidylethanolamines—called also lecithinase
